Montessori Training Programs
The International Montessori League (IML) offers comprehensive Montessori training programs designed to prepare educators for excellence in the classroom. Our programs uphold the highest standards while being adaptable to diverse global contexts.
✔ Infant & Toddler (0–3 years)
Specialized training in early childhood development and Montessori principles for the youngest learners
✔ Primary (3–6 years)
Comprehensive preparation for guiding children through the foundational Montessori years
✔ Elementary (6–12 years)
Advanced training for supporting children’s transition to abstract thinking and cosmic education
